“An Indian-origin cancer specialist who was sentenced in his absence to four years’ imprisonment over alleged coercive behaviour has been struck off the U.K.'s medical register following a tribunal hearing.”
CORROBORATED
Multiple independent web search results confirm that Dr. Shamir Chandran, an Indian-origin oncologist, was struck off the UK medical register after a tribunal found his fitness to practice impaired due to a criminal conviction.

“He was convicted last November at Carlisle Crown Court of two counts of “controlling/coercive behaviour” and one count of “cruelty to a person under the age of 16” relating to two unnamed females.”
CORROBORATED
The specific charges (two counts of controlling/coercive behaviour and one count of cruelty to a person under 16) and the location (Carlisle Crown Court) are explicitly mentioned in multiple search results, including a public record from the MPTS.
